REASONS WHY STUDENTS FAILED AFTER EXAMINATION.
As said earlier on, that nobody is bound to fail, ones outcome is as a result of what one planed as at initial stage of schooling.
Any one who found out his/her result as "Advice to withdraw or failed" has to course to doubt that he/she designed it by herself.

The below reasons are behind such failure.

(01) NO FUTURE AMBITION
Most students securing admission into their school of choice has no future target and goals for been admitted. They follow the deceptions that since they are admitted , their lifestyle will upgrade to their satisfactions

(02) NO IOTA OF AGENDA SETTING( laziness,lack of interest)
Some students find all lectures, classes very stressful to cope with, they can't adapt to the rough atmosphere while in class but they got taken away by the social hullabaloo caused by undetermined ones in class. No interest in writing nor comprehending and assimilating the lecturers oral speech presented in the class.

(03) BAD READING HABIT
Bad reading posture enhance bad reading habit by a students who has no interest in in-depth reading than to glance and review the pretext of such literature.
A deceit in All handbooks is the photograph,pictures, graphics, illustration, design which captivate the readers attention to bygone the written text in a piece of writing.
some student don't have specific time to study, they while away time with frivolous act and with unrealistic expectations to come out with good grades with their bad timely reading hours.

(04) LACK OF ENTHUSIASM TO A PARTICULAR SUBJECT or GRADE

Lack of enthusiasm prevailed
Among some set of student, they lost their hope in a particular course due to how hectic, complex and concrete such subject is. they masterminds their mindset to

"I will fail MAC203(Investigative and interpretative journalism"...

" If I have grade pass , am okay, at least, I won't go home"

All this mindset tends to kill the build in intellects and potentials in the central nervous system(CNS) of such student.


(05) FINANCIAL PROBLEM

its very sympathetic when most student fails due to the inability to afford the tuition fee, tuition fee varies in most schools all over .
Also, another diverse financial problems is unable to meet up with good standard of living such like clothing, Nutrition, housing & shelter and unable to buy handouts sold out by faculty lecturer and deens.

(06)PROCRASTINATION
An act of postponing actions that needs to be done instantly, this so called "procrastination" has been a social malady among students in tertiary institutions.
They hoity-toitily feel superior to do the things that could have been done with their group mates. rather , they call for separate days, time for their job to be done.

(07)BAD TEACHING STYLE/TECHNIQUES.
Either a private owned college or public financed college, the key to student good grades, outcome and outstanding result is from those that impact facts, knowledge and teachings to their intellects.

Some lecturers are sadist and cruel under their tyrant adminstration, Even though, some gives bad information, wrong materials, errors and other things that's appalling to their departmental/faculty protocol's.


(08) OVERCONFIDENCE
Feeling sure about your own ability to do things and be successful. over confidence is not welcomed in all school because it is a great killer of knowledge, most genius in schools, snub their lecture notes, ebooks and others since they belief in the power of words composition, not regarding that they need to comprehend the text , audio and other methods in lecture room to aids double perfections.
Unfortunately, for some with this characters, they failed woefully because of answers not corresponding to question asked in their test or examination.

(09) PEER GROUP (GANG)
Joining bad gangs, bandits, hoodlums and thugs on campus really affect student academic performances.
No gang group influence good moral life, thus, they destruct the life of their members which result to bloodshed, clash and conflict among rival cult group in and outside campus vicinities.
